Originally introduced by Canada Dry in 1966, Cactus Cooler is a regional soda known for its distinct orange-pineapple flavor and Southwestern-themed packaging. Despite its name, the soft drink contains no actual cactus, but rather a blend of natural and artificial flavors designed to taste like a tropical fruit punch.
